Update: How long can coronavirus RNA live on surfaces?

CDC says coronavirus RNA found in Princess Cruise ship cabins up to 17 days after passengers left

"...Coronavirus RNA survived for up to 17 days aboard the Diamond Princess cruise ship, living far longer on surfaces than previous research has shown, according to new data published Monday by the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ention...RNA, the genetic material of the virus that causes COVID-19, “was identified on a variety of surfaces in cabin..."
